Android系统启动加载流程: 参考图 Linux内核加载完毕 启动init进程 init进程fork出zygote进程 zygote进程在ZygoteInit.main()中进行初始化的时候fork出SystemSe…
分类:Android
AndroidManifest.xml之动态修改应用的图标和应用名称
一、activity-alias标签 Android支持动态修改应用程序的图标和应用名称。如双11双12的时候淘宝和京东等APP在不需要更新的情况下自动更换了图标,所以动态更新应用的图标和名称的最佳应用场景就像电商类项目…
Android Studio怎么构建配置文件(config.gradle)
1、新建config.gradle 在android studio的根项目中新建config.gradle文件(和settings.gradble同目录) 开始写想要的信息 ext { android = [ compi…
adb 一台电脑给多个手机安装apk 应用
https://blog.csdn.net/yang786654260/article/details/51915511
字符串的处理
Windows 操作系统在Ring0 层用的都是Unicode 字符集,而且在Visual Studio的开发环境下也是默认的使用Unicode 字符集。今天就写写Unicode 字符集的操作的总结吧。 R…
Android工具箱之组织你的代码文件
这是一个系列,我们将其命名为工具箱,如果你还没有看之前的文章: Android工具箱之Context解析 Android工具箱之文件目录 Android工具箱之理解app资源文件 Android工具箱之Activity生…
spring中InitializingBean接口使用理解
InitializingBean接口为bean提供了初始化方法的方式,它只包括afterPropertiesSet方法,凡是继承该接口的类,在初始化bean的时候会执行该方法。测试程序如下: import org.s…
Android Stuido 更新问题
Android Stuido 更新问题 问题 Error:Failed to open zip file. Gradle’s dependency cache may be corrupt (this som…
Android5 Zygote 与 SystemServer 启动流程分析
Android5 Zygote 与 SystemServer 启动流程分析 Android5 Zygote 与 SystemServer 启动流程分析 前言 zygote 进程 解析 zygoterc 启动 System…
有关5种不同的onClick点击事件的写法
开发中经常使用按钮的onclick点击事件来做一些操作,android onclick事件通常有这5种写法经常被使用,本文以android Toast来举例 首先我们新建项目,在视图activity_main.xml文件…
android系统启动流程分析
一. Zygote进程的启动脚本 system/core/rootdir/init.rc service zygote /system/bin/app_process -Xzygote /system/bin…
深入理解javascript 中的 delete(转)
在这篇文章中作者从《JavaScript面向对象编程指南》一书中关于 delete 的错误讲起,详细讲述了关于 delete 操作的实现, 局限以及在不同浏览器和插件(这里指 firebug)中的表现。 下面翻译其中的主…